Jim Fogle wrote "What's the two track reel-to-reel in the left side of your photo?"
The reel-to-reel tape deck is a Revox A-77 that I've had since the mid-70's. I used it for a couple years in a home stereo rig (along with a Dolby unit I have), then packed it away into storage as I moved to a different city. it's been in storage for 40 yrs, and when I setup this studio, I decided to unpack it and use it as a retro decorative touch. I'll hook it up to playback some old tapes, but don't really have a use for it. It weighs a ton, but with the 10.5" aluminum reels, it looks kinda cool in a studio setting!

Nice decorative touch. The reel-to-reel pre-amps can add some nice analog "color" to the sound. Connect the reel-to-reel inputs and outputs to your patch bay and you can get some of that analog sound without rolling the tape. I'd hate to think what the current cost of a full reel of tape is.

Thanks for the tip. So one would hook it up like a sidechain and turn the power on?

What I would do is connect the tape deck inputs and outputs as an insert of your mixer main out. That way all the audio going through the mixer would go through the tape deck pre amps just before the main out.
